Acts 21:13


Acts 21:13 - Then Paul answered, “Why are you weeping and breaking my heart? I am ready not only to be bound, but also to die in Jerusalem for the name of the Lord Jesus.”



What are you willing to go through for Jesus? Paul was willing to do whatever it took to spread the gospel. The Holy Spirit had told him that when he went to Jerusalem he would be bound and imprisoned. It didn't matter to him, he knew he was supposed to go. His friends, however, were trying to persuade him otherwise. They thought that there had to be another way, but Paul was going to be obedient to God.
If you know that God wanted you to do something and you knew that by doing it persecution was inevitable, would you still do it? Are you willing to face opposition for the gospel? God wants to know that you are willing to go all in for Him.
We must realize that God has called each one of us and it is time for us to answer. Salvation comes free to us, the bible says ‘believe in your heart and confess with your mouth and you will be saved’, but being sold out for Jesus will cost you everything. It will take sacrifice, but it will be worth it.
Anytime you do something for God you are storing up treasures in heaven. If you give something up the bible says you will receive it back with more. As hard as it is we must give ourselves completely over to God, just as Paul did.
When you reach the point of doing whatever it takes for God you will experience true freedom because you will sold out to Christ. Fear will no longer hold you.
